    Efficiency and cost of economical brain functional networks. by Sophie Achard, Ed Bullmore

    Published 2007-02-01
    “…These brain functional networks were small-world and economical in the sense of providing high global and local efficiency of parallel information processing for low connection cost. Efficiency was reduced disproportionately to cost in older people, and the detrimental effects of age on efficiency were localised to frontal and temporal cortical and subcortical regions. …”

    Biological Cost of Helicobacter pylori Rifampicin Resistance by K. T. Momynaliev, V. V. Chelysheva, T. A. Akopian, O. V. Selezneva, V. M. Govorun

    Published 2020-05-01
    “…The frequence of mutations in the rifampicin resistant (RIFr) clones of microorganisms after adaption to ofloxacin and metronidazole was investigated to estimate the biological cost of H.pylori rifampicin (RIF) resistance. Mutations in rpoB gene responsible for RIF resistance of H.pylori were shown to have biological cost and be compensated by additional mutations in the microorganism genome. …”
